Russian cancer vaccine ready for use

Russia's Federal Medical and Biological Agency recently announced that its anti-cancer vaccine has passed preclinical trials and is currently awaiting approval for use from the Russian Ministry of Health.

According to the Russian Federal Medical and Biological Agency, studies have demonstrated the safety of the vaccine, including repeated use, and high efficacy in terms of reducing the size and significantly slowing the growth of tumors (up to 60-80%).

The new vaccine is expected to be used for colorectal cancer. The Russian Federal Medical and Biological Agency is also finalizing the development of a vaccine against glioblastoma - one of the most malignant tumors, with barrier tumors located behind the blood-brain barrier in the brain structure, and special types of melanoma./.
